Australia is not a police state. Its a state with a complex federal structure which has concerns about broad-brush legislative change, but thats about boil-the-frog-slowly changes, which are being resisted in the senate.

We are not under martial law, or required to register with the police, or subject to wide-ranging arbitrary constraints.

We have temporary, government moderated, revokable restrictions under public health orders which have existed for decades. It is true that some lazy states sought to increase minister-directed powers but this didn't just slip through parliament.
